What is the difference between Manager Surf Industry vs Surf Shop Supervisor?

AspectManager Surf IndustrySurf Shop Supervisor
ResponsibilitiesOversees multiple surf brands, manages marketing, sales strategies, and industry partnershipsManages daily store operations, staff, and customer service in a surf shop
Required CredentialsExperience in surf industry, marketing, or sales; relevant certifications beneficialRetail management experience; customer service skills; often high school diploma or equivalent
Work EnvironmentCorporate offices, industry events, and multiple retail locationsSurf shop retail environment, direct customer interaction

The Manager Surf Industry typically handles strategic and industry-wide responsibilities across multiple brands or companies, requiring broader industry knowledge and experience. In contrast, a Surf Shop Supervisor focuses on daily store operations and customer service within a single retail location. Both roles involve leadership and industry familiarity, but the scope and responsibilities differ significantly.
